Question

Find three rational numbers equivalent to -34


Open in App
Solution

Given, a rational number is -34

We have to find the three rational numbers equivalent to -34

We can obtain the equivalent rational number by multiplying or dividing the numerator and denominator of a rational number by the same non-zero integer.

Thus,

-34=-3×24×2=-68-34=-3×34×3=-912-34=-3×44×4=-1216

Hence, the three rational numbers equivalent to -34 are -68,-912and-1216
